Actions to Obtaining a French Driving License
-
Determine Eligibility:
- Ensure you satisfy the age and residency requirements for the category of the driving license you want to obtain.
-
Select a Driving School:
- Research and select a driving school that provides competitive rates. Many schools provide both private and package that can significantly decrease expenses.
-
Pass the Theoretical Test:
- The test consists of 40 multiple-choice questions covering road indications, rules, and regulations. There are totally free online resources and mock tests available to prepare successfully.
-
Complete Practical Driving Lessons:
- Most driving schools offer bundles that include several lessons and the cost of the practical driving test.
-
Pass the Practical Driving Test:
- Once you have actually finished the required lessons and feel confident behind the wheel, you can schedule your practical driving test. Costs for the test are typically included in driving school bundles.
-
Get Your License:
- After passing both tests, you will receive your short-term license, with the main one mailed to you within a couple of weeks.

Frequently Asked QuestionsQ1: How long does it require to get a French driving license?
The entire procedure can take anywhere from a few weeks to several months, depending on the person's schedule and the accessibility of driving tests.
Q2: How much does it cost to obtain a French driving license?
Expenses can differ considerably, however a budget of around EUR1,500 to EUR2,000 prevails when consisting of all fees-- such as theoretical and useful examinations, driving lessons, and administrative fees.
Q3: Can I use my foreign driving license in France?
Yes, foreign driving licenses are usually accepted for as much as one year for tourists or short-term residents. After this period, people must obtain a French driving license.
Q4: Are there any covert costs I should understand?
Always clarify any potential extra charges with your driving school, such as costs for resitting tests, administrative costs, or insurance coverage expenses throughout useful lessons.
Q5: What if I fail the examinations?
If you do not pass the theoretical or practical test, you can retake them. There might be additional fees for retakes, so check with your driving school.
